RMLS 248 - LS Plan-Design Facilities-Area Introduction to principles and techniques of the master planning and design process used to leisure and recreation professionals. Present and future development, management, participant use and area safety will be studied with relationship to final design and selection. The master planning and design process will b e reviewed and studied relative to funding sources and governmental regulation. Use of computer software for planning and design will be employed. Typically offered Spring semester. Level: UG Credit Hours: 3
Prerequisite RMLS 121 /D- Ferris Equivalencies: RMLS-345-199308
